What Is a Clinical Pharmacologist?

A Clinical Pharmacologist is a healthcare professional who studies:

  • Drug action
  • Drug safety
  • Therapeutic effects
  • Drug interactions
  • Adverse drug reactions

They help doctors and healthcare teams choose the safest and most effective medicines for patients.

Skills Required for Clinical Pharmacology

Skill AreaImportance
Pharmacology KnowledgeUnderstanding medicines and therapies
Clinical ResearchManaging trials and studies
PharmacovigilanceMonitoring drug safety
Communication SkillsCoordination with doctors and patients
Patient CounselingGuiding safe medicine use
Drug Interaction MonitoringPreventing harmful combinations

Career Opportunities for Pharmacy Students

Clinical pharmacology opens doors to multiple career paths in healthcare and pharmaceutical industries.

Career Scope

Career OptionWork Area
Clinical PharmacistHospitals
Pharmacovigilance AssociateDrug safety departments
Clinical Research CoordinatorClinical trial management
Medical WriterHealthcare documentation
Regulatory Affairs SpecialistDrug approval & compliance
Drug Safety OfficerADR reporting systems
